Maximizing Your 401(k)
A 401(k) is one of the most powerful wealth-building tools available. Contributions are pre-tax (reducing your current tax bill), grow tax-deferred, and many employers match a portion of your contributions β that match is an instant 50β100% return on your contribution, making it the single best investment available to most employees.
2025 401(k) Contribution Limits
| Contribution Type | Under 50 | Age 50+ |
|---|---|---|
| Employee Contribution | $23,500 | $31,000 |
| Employer + Employee Total | $70,000 | $77,500 |
How Employer Matching Works
The most common match is 50% of contributions up to 6% of salary. If you earn $80,000 and contribute 6% ($4,800), your employer adds another $2,400 β a guaranteed 50% return before any investment gains. Never leave employer match money on the table.
Traditional vs. Roth 401(k)
Traditional: Pre-tax contributions reduce today's taxable income but withdrawals are taxed in retirement. Roth: After-tax contributions but all qualified withdrawals (including earnings) are completely tax-free. Roth is generally better if you expect to be in a higher tax bracket in retirement.
